Proposed Changes to Dog Off-Leash Areas (October 2009) As a result of extensive public feedback (650 responses) and analysis of issues by animal management staff, Council considered a number of changes designed to improve the experience of all users of the parks and beaches that allow dogs to be off leash. Public feedback on these proposed changes was sought and submissions were received until 20 September 2009. Submissions were also invited at the Council Meeting on 26 October 2009, which was held at the St Kilda Town Hall. |

Review of Household Waste and Recycling (September 2009)
Managing household and garden waste is an important issue for residents. The existing 2006-2009 Waste Management Strategic Plan for is due to expire, with a replacement Plan to be developed that will guide waste and recycling operations to achieve Council's waste and recycling targets as set out in the 2009-2013 Council Plan. Feedback on both current and future waste and recycling services was sought via a Waste Management Survey, and information collected from the survey will be posted on Council's website at http://www.portphillip.vic.gov.au/garbage_environmental_services.htm.

Nominations for Sustainable Environment Community Reference Committee (July 2009)
Council sought nominations from local change agents with community connections and involvement to be proactive within Port Phillip about climate change action. The Sustainable Environment Community Reference committee will meet every two months to advise Council on sustainable environment issues and identify strategic options. Participation is on a voluntary basis.
| Liardet Street Family & Children's Centre Steering Committee (June 2009) Two volunteer positions on the Liardet Street Family & Children's Centre Steering Committee were advertised. The role of the Steering Committee is to provide guidance to Council on the design and configuration of a new family and children's centre at the corner of Esplanade West and Liardet Streets in Port Melbourne.
